It seems a few people are having problems with this, but first things first, the obvious change:
switch :lib => 'thinking_sphinx/0.9.8' to just :lib => 'thinking_sphinx' If that doesn't work, try upgrading to riddle 1.0.5 (if/when you do, it's probably best uninstalling 1.0.4). -- Pat On 02/12/2009, at 9:49 AM, ebriscoe wrote: > I upgraded to the latest thinking-sphinx (1.3.8) and ts-delayed-delta > (1.0.1) today. And I'm now getting this warning in my server log... > >> Riddle cannot detect Sphinx on your machine, and so can't determine >> which >> version of Sphinx you are planning on using. Please use one of the >> following >> lines after "require 'riddle'" to avoid this warning. >> >> require 'riddle/0.9.8' >> # or >> require 'riddle/0.9.9' > > Everything seems to be working fine.
